How Are You All Adapting to the New Plasticity Updats?
Hey Nick and everyone, I’ve been going through the current courses, and while they’re really helpful, they were made with the previous version of Plasticity. With the new update, the interface has changed quite a bit — not only is it harder to find my way around, but there are also new features and commands that aren’t covered in the older videos. Are there any updated tutorials or tips on how to get up to speed with the latest version? I’d really appreciate any advice or direction to make the learning curve easier. Thanks so much
1 like • Jun 25
I was able to complete the helmet tutorial a couple of weeks ago successfully on the newest version of plasticity. There were a couple of instances where things looked a bit different and it was confusing, but I was able to get along by consulting the official documentation at https://doc.plasticity.xyz/ Plasticity is also heavily focused on fluidity and speed, so keyboard shortcuts are your friend. I recommend learning the most common ones so that you dont need to rely on finding the right button in the UI. Pressing the F key and then searching for the feature you need is also helpful. As for the newer features: 95% of geometry is achievable using the basic functions, and I believe the newer ones will be featured in the latest tuturial Nikita is working on (ps5 controller based on the polls last month) Hope this helps!

Either it's not work, or I'm doing something wrong.
So I downloaded the software, but I haven't paid for it yet, until I can see if this software is what I need. But when I clicked on the link, I only got one side of the cube. So I messed around and found out how to make the cube 3D so I can see three sides. But if I right-click and hold, the cube doesn't rotate with my cursor. Hence, I must be doing something wrong. Thanks for the help.
0 likes • Apr 21
Use the middle mouse button (like clicking your scroll wheel), and move the mouse around to orbit. You'll be able to see the 3rd dimension then.
